System Context

TOI-1814 b orbits TOI-1814 and was reported in 2026 and was detected with the Transit method.

Published measurements list a radius of 5.19 Earth radii, a mass of 24.99 Earth masses (estimated), and an orbital period of 6.37 days.

Catalog data places the system at about 362.5 parsecs from Earth and 1 known planet in the system.
